Transaction 1368944025c48f5a3f11e74e0cb67782b36839028c99a6114b598bf10991e14f
1 Input
2 Outputs
- 1368944025c48f5a3f11e74e0cb67782b36839028c99a6114b598bf10991e14f:0
- 1368944025c48f5a3f11e74e0cb67782b36839028c99a6114b598bf10991e14f:1
value 835700
address 1BnWWG9WQdtBPwHRrQASdfgVMwAVu9rvf3
value 1126426
address 3BLYjwgDSV55SacryUzecTmPWk9YzN5o7w